Support model
Well-being is part of learning at New Roads. Students need relationships, identity support, emotional safety, and practical strategies to do challenging work.
- Advisory and adult connection
- Counseling and student support
- Wellness-informed classroom culture

How it shows up
Teachers and support staff work together to help students build confidence, self-understanding, and healthy habits. Families are partners in that process.
- Responsive communication
- Developmentally aware expectations
- Belonging and mental health support
